Rhyl Raptors Wheelchair Sports Club is open to all and trains at Rhyl Leisure Centre on a Tuesday evening. We have three sessions that run for varying abilities. We aim to develop the sport within Denbighshire to offer opportunities to people with and without a physical disability, but particularly those with lower limb impairments to participate together in sport without barriers. 5:30pm to 6:30pm for juniors and those who are new to the sport. 6:30pm till 8:00pm for more Development and ...

Our purpose built sensory room is designed for disabled children and adults, and also under 5's. Sensory rooms provide a relaxing environment in which can both calm and stimulate the senses through interactive fun and a relaxing atmosphere. Features include: Colourful ball pond with hoist access UV light panel Milky way carpet and glow-in-the-dark star decorated walls Bright and colourful interactive games panels Starry fibre optic strands Light projector showcasing the galaxy Soothing sounds a...
